Hi team,

Before I hand off the 3.2 release, please note the humidity sensor drift reported on Verdana controllers in the Elmbrook trial site. Drift exceeds 4% after roughly ten days of continuous operation; firmware 3.2.1 adds an automatic recalibration cycle every 72 hours. Support should advise growers to install 3.2.1 and trigger a manual recalibration once. The hotfix bundle must be verified before distribution, so I'm including the signing key used for the 3.2.1 packages below.

release key, fahof-yagap: bky3_m5d

Q: How does Gridwhimsy decide which words go in the puzzle?

A: Short version: it's a backtracking filler over the Marnock wordlist, scored by letter frequency and crossing friendliness. The reviewer-relevant bit — we prune candidates with a bitmask trie, so if you touch trie.rs, rerun the full fill benchmark, not just unit tests. Symmetry enforcement happens before fill, never after. To run the private clue-corpus tests locally, unlock the corpus archive with the recovery passphrase shown below.

recovery phrase for yajof-bagap: oliwyn-ulaael

**Ticket QV-1184 — Locked Vault Blocking Autoscaler Config**
The queue-depth autoscaler for the Pellwick ingest tier cannot read its scaling thresholds because the Harrowgate vault sealed itself after three failed token renewals. Scaling is frozen at four workers while backlog grows. Per runbook, a security reviewer must approve the unseal before we proceed. For the reviewer's convenience, the unseal recovery material for Harrowgate is provided immediately below.

unlock words, bawef-kahap: sorax-sorir-quenys-aldok